FEI Open European Driving Championships
Held for the first time since 1981, Breda NED hosted the 7th Open European Driving championships from 1st to 4th September. Boyd won the dressage with a score of 34.05 and Ijsbrand Chardon was 2nd on 35.71. However Chardon won the marathon with a score of 99.01 with Boyd on 100.57, but Boyd was still in the lead going into the cones by 0.1 penalties. A superb double clear kept him in first place.

Boyd is Awarded Equestrian Australia's International Athelete of the Year
There is no doubt that 2010 was the year Boyd Exell shot to the top, taking home Australia’s first ever gold medal from a World Equestrian Games, becoming the World Driving Champion. Breaking his hand just prior to WEG, he went on to take out the title as well as setting highest ever score recorded for the dressage phase of four-in-hand carriage driving.
In 2010 Boyd also won the 2010 World Cup Final, the Windsor Horse Show and Aachen four-in-hand titles. In total Boyd won 11 competitions overseas in 2010 on top of his WEG Gold medal.
